The Dietary Flexibility of Omnivores

Omnivores in tropical rainforests exhibit remarkable dietary flexibility, adapting to the abundance and availability of resources. Their diet often includes fruits, seeds, insects, small vertebrates, and even carrion. This diverse feeding strategy allows them to exploit a wide range of food sources, reducing competition with other species and contributing to the overall biodiversity of the forest. For instance, the South American agouti, a rodent omnivore, plays a vital role in seed dispersal by consuming fruits and burying seeds, which often germinate and grow into new plants. This process helps maintain the forest's plant diversity and ensures the regeneration of trees.

The Ecological Interactions of Omnivores

Omnivores are not merely passive consumers in the rainforest ecosystem; they actively participate in a complex network of ecological interactions. Their feeding habits can influence the population dynamics of other species. For example, the Asian palm civet, a nocturnal omnivore, consumes fruits and small animals, including rodents and insects. By controlling rodent populations, the civet helps regulate the spread of diseases and prevents potential damage to crops. Additionally, omnivores can act as prey for larger predators, contributing to the food chain and maintaining the balance of predator-prey relationships.
